      <description> Encanto is a movie about a family who gains magical powers after a tragic historical event. Each member of the  Madrigal family is granted their magical abilities at the age of five; all but Maribel. Many years later on Maribel&#39;s nephew&#39;s fifth birthday, the family and town gather once again for the magical ceremony. Maribel discovers that there is something wrong with the magic but she is the only one who knows. She must find the missing pieces to heal what is broken and save her family. In this review, I analyze how the women&#39;s powers, construct their gendered expectations. Special attention is paid to how their powers mirror their gender performance and also how this changes throughout.
